Academics Overview

The college lays stress on assignments, practical training, personality development, sports and co-curricular activities to explore potential and ensure self discipline in students with interaction through counseling and various committees. Interaction with students and their involvement in college activities, suggestion boxes, student mentors.

Parents will be informed about the performance of their ward from time to time in the semester/year. However parents are requested to be in touch with the Student mentor/Department Head on a regular basis.


1. Attendance 
Students have to put up a minimum attendance of 75% (as per JNTU) in aggregate to be eligible to write the external examinations conducted by JNTU.

2. Internal Examination
Internal Examination consists of online (Computer Based) objective type tests for theory subjects. For a practical subject, 25 Marks will be awarded internally, of which 15 marks shall be awarded for day-to-day work and 10 marks will be awarded by conducting internal tests.


3. University Examination 
Each theory examination will be descriptive and conducted at the end of semester/year. Each question paper will have 8 questions out of which the student has to attempt 5 questions. Each question carries 16 marks. Practical end exam will be conducted for 50 marks with External Evaluation.
